You Have To Be Entrepreneurial To Survive As An Artiste In Ghana – M.anifest

Multiple award-winning Ghanaian rapper, Kwame Ametepee Tsikata known by stage name M.anifest has thrown more light on how to survive as an artiste in Ghana and has said one needs to have the qualities of an entrepreneur in order to survive as an artiste in Ghana.

The rapper made gave this insight in an interview with Andy Dosty on Daybreak Hitz on Thursday.

As monitored by ghlinks.com.gh, the rapper was responding to the question of which heights he has reached in education and whether he applies his qualifications in his current line of work.

He told Andy Dosty that he holds a degree in Economics and applies it in his line of work as a rapper practically. He further stressed that considering the complex nature of the Ghanaian music industry, an artiste who desires to last longer in the music space needs to toughen up as an entrepreneur in order to survive.

He added that there are no permanent structures sustaining artistes doing music and as such, makes the whole process difficult for them. Therefore, not being an entrepreneur by nature makes the growth process of an artiste difficult.

He further indicated that due to his knowledge in Economics, he and his team are constant on delivery for his fans.

“To be an artiste in Ghana requires you and your team to be entrepreneurial in nature to know what you are doing. There isn’t this one great infrastructure out there that you are placed in that there is everything around you,” he said.
